It isn't all doom and gloom for the natural gas market. Mother Nature, which needed to play a pivotal role in pushing natural gas prices higher, finally came to the rescue over the holiday weekend.

Now for those of you unfamiliar with what this pattern shows, it is normally associated with a "very" bullish weather set-up. What you typically want to see in the "holy grail" of bullish weather is for massive red in both Alaska and Greenland. This blocking pattern allows the cold air to be trapped in the Lower 48 generating much higher than normal heating demand.

The issue I see here is that the weather models are projecting the cold to escape into the West as opposed to the bullish set-up in the East. Population-weighted heating demand is concentrated mostly on the East coast, so without the Northeast showing substantially colder than normal weather, you won't have a "spike" in demand.
